Output 76d06a21e4432432b14d9db68edcaf74c89e62101360efa5da2f6bd97b6b5d72:2

value
1045847592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d36ee5ebd04be88c4448617b0b7bc21858bb878e OP_EQUAL
address
MTB7fF5UbzQoa7NQwPVXqXJCk1VLhjJqVp
transaction
76d06a21e4432432b14d9db68edcaf74c89e62101360efa5da2f6bd97b6b5d72
spent
true